В этом примере показано, как решить систему линейных уравнений в Excel. Например, у нас есть следующая система линейных уравнений:
5x | + | 1 год | + | 8z | = | 46 |
4x | - | 2 года | = | 12 | ||
6x | + | 7лет | + | 4z | = | 50 |
В матричных обозначениях это можно записать как AX = B
5 | 1 | 8 | Икс | 46 | |||||||||||
с A = | 4 | -2 | 0 | , | X = | у | , | B = | 12 | ||||||
6 | 7 | 4 | z | 50 |
Если-1 (обратный к A) существует, мы можем умножить обе части на A-1 чтобы получить X = A-1Б. Чтобы решить эту систему линейных уравнений в Excel, выполните следующие действия.
1. Используйте функцию MINVERSE, чтобы вернуть матрицу, обратную A. Сначала выберите диапазон B6: D8. Затем вставьте функцию MINVERSE, показанную ниже. Закончите, нажав CTRL + SHIFT + ENTER.
Примечание. Строка формул указывает, что ячейки содержат формулу массива. Следовательно, вы не можете удалить ни одного результата. Чтобы удалить результаты, выберите диапазон B6: D8 и нажмите «Удалить».
2. Используйте функцию MMULT, чтобы вернуть произведение матрицы A.-1 и B. Сначала выберите диапазон G6: G8. Затем вставьте функцию MMULT, показанную ниже. Закончите, нажав CTRL + SHIFT + ENTER.
3. Соберите все вместе. Сначала выберите диапазон G6: G8. Затем вставьте формулу, показанную ниже. Закончите, нажав CTRL + SHIFT + ENTER.